Measurement of the tt¯ Production Cross Section in pp¯ Collisions at s=1.96TeV

A. Abulencia et al. (CDF Collaboration)
Phys. Rev. Lett. 97, 082004 – Published 25 August 2006

Abstract

We present a measurement of the top quark pair production cross section in pp¯ collisions at s=1.96TeV using 318pb1 of data collected with the Collider Detector at Fermilab. We select tt¯ decays into the final states eν+jets and μν+jets, in which at least one b quark from the t-quark decays is identified using a secondary vertex-finding algorithm. Assuming a top quark mass of 178GeV/c2, we measure a cross section of 8.7±0.9(stat)0.9+1.1(syst)pb. We also report the first observation of tt¯ with significance greater than 5σ in the subsample in which both b quarks are identified, corresponding to a cross section of 10.11.4+1.6(stat)1.3+2.0(syst)pb.
